JETS Hedge Fund Activity: Q2 2021 in Review

321 of the 5,745 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in US Global Jets ETF (JETS) for Q2 2021, worth a combined $885M — down 5.2% from $933M a quarter earlier.

Sellers outnumbered buyers: 61 funds closed out of JETS and 53 opened new positions — a net loss of 8 holders — while 90 trimmed existing stakes and 108 added.

The largest buyer was Migdal Insurance & Financial Holdings, adding an estimated $31.3M. The largest seller was Janney Capital Management, exiting entirely with an estimated $13.9M sold.
